Maundy Thursday, also known as Holy Thursday, is a significant religious holiday observed by Christians worldwide. It commemorates the events that transpired on the evening before Jesus Christ's crucifixion. A central focus of Maundy Thursday is the portrayal of the Last Supper, where Jesus shared a meal with his disciples. Many iconic artworks depict this poignant scene, capturing the intimate moment of Jesus' farewell and the establishment of the Eucharist.
During the Last Supper, Jesus performed an act of humility by washing the feet of his disciples. This gesture symbolized his willingness to serve others and became a lesson in humility for generations of Christians.
At the heart of the Last Supper, Jesus instituted the Eucharist or Holy Communion. This sacrament is a remembrance of Jesus' sacrifice and a communion between believers and God.
After the Last Supper, Jesus retreated to the Garden of Gethsemane, where he faced a moment of profound anguish. This scene has been depicted in numerous artworks, highlighting Jesus' struggle with the weight of his impending sacrifice.
As the night wore on, Judas Iscariot betrayed Jesus with a kiss. This act led to Jesus' arrest by Roman soldiers, marking a dramatic turning point in his journey.
In modern times, Maundy Thursday continues to hold religious and cultural significance. Many churches hold special services that commemorate the events of the day. Additionally, traditions such as the washing of feet and the distribution of the Eucharist remain central practices.

Table 1: Historical Significance of Maundy Thursday
Event | Significance |
---|---|
Last Supper | Jesus shares a meal with his disciples, establishes the Eucharist |
Washing of the Disciples' Feet | Jesus models humility and service |
Agony in the Garden | Jesus faces a moment of profound struggle and temptation |
Betrayal and Arrest | Judas Iscariot betrays Jesus, leading to his arrest |
Table 2: Contemporary Observance of Maundy Thursday
Practice | Significance |
---|---|
Special religious services | Commemoration of the events of the day |
Washing of feet | Symbolic act of humility and service |
Distribution of the Eucharist | Communion with God and fellow believers |
